Central Texas-style BBQ plus tacos, desserts, beer, and wine served in rustic-casual digs with a patio.

We make traditional Texas BBQ – Black pepper, smoke, love, and no sauced meats (unless you ask). But, we’re Houstonian first and foremost.

We had relatives visiting from Louisiana who were craving some good BBQ, so we tried to find something close to where they were staying and ended up stumbling across this place. Honestly, what a great find! At first we thought the little ordering area was the only seating. Nope. Take a short walk past the wood pile and the smoker, and suddenly there’s a whole bar area and tons of outdoor seating. Super cool setup.

The food was solid. We ordered the beef ribs, brisket, venison sausage, and regular beef sausage. For sides we got the elote (which was freaking delicious), green beans, and potato salad. I do wish the ribs had a bit more seasoning, but the BBQ sauce made up for it. It was really tasty without being overly sweet. Overall, all the meats were tender and nicely smoked.

Great spot, especially if you’re looking for BBQ and some relaxed outdoor vibes.

Gotta love bbq in Texas, especially in Midtown/Montrose Houston. The service was friendly and welcoming. The beer was cold, served in iced pint glasses. Our bartender was super helpful and gave us a few samples before we found our perfect draft/draught beer for our meal, a local favorite, Blue Tile IPA. From a non-Texan perspective, we thought the bbq was amazing. We tried the brisket, venison sausage and chicken. The sides were great, we went with Mac & cheese and coleslaw. The pickle buffet was to die for. The in-house bbq sauce was delicious. Pro-tip: Don’t miss out on the salsa in the pickle bar! The ambiance was chill, laid back and welcoming. The weather was great so we sat outside, can’t beat November Houston weather.
